Compare all specifications:
2004 Audi RS6 | 2010 Dodge Ram | |
Make | Audi | Dodge |
Model | RS6 | Ram |
Year Released | 2004 | 2010 |
Body Type | Station Wagon | Pickup |
Engine Position | Front | Front |
Engine Size | 4163 cc | 5654 cc |
Engine Cylinders | 8 cylinders | 8 cylinders |
Engine Type | V | V |
Valves per Cylinder | 5 valves | 2 valves |
Horse Power | 444 HP | 390 HP |
Engine RPM | 6300 RPM | 5600 RPM |
Torque | 560 Nm | 552 Nm |
Torque RPM | 1950 RPM | 4000 RPM |
Engine Compression Ratio | 9.3:1 | 9.7:1 |
Fuel Type | Gasoline | Gasoline |
Drive Type | 4WD | 4WD |
Transmission Type | Manual | Automatic |
Number of Seats | 5 seats | 6 seats |
Number of Doors | 5 doors | 4 doors |
Vehicle Weight | 1910 kg | 1691 kg |
Vehicle Length | 4860 mm | 5790 mm |
Vehicle Width | 1860 mm | 2020 mm |
Vehicle Height | 1400 mm | 1910 mm |
Wheelbase Size | 2770 mm | 3560 mm |
Fuel Consumption | 10.4 L/100km | 13.1 L/100km |
Fuel Consumption City | 21.8 L/100km | 18.1 L/100km |
Fuel Consumption Overall | 14.6 L/100km | 15.7 L/100km |
Fuel Tank Capacity | 82 L | 98 L |
